E-ONE manufactures custom and commercial fire trucks including pumpers and tankers, aerial ladders and platforms, rescues of all sizes, quick attack units, industrial trucks, and ARFF (aircraft rescue firefighting vehicles).   Established in 1974, E-ONE has grown to become an industry leader in just a few decades, and today employs more than 1,000 people who manufacture over 400 fire trucks per year. Innovation has been the company's driving force and continues to be the impetus behind its pursuit of innovative technologies. The result is state-of-the-art fire rescue vehicles recognized for superior firefighting and rescue capabilities.   E-ONE is part of the larger REV Group (NYSE: REVG), a leading manufacturer of specialty vehicles for the fire & emergency and recreation markets. REV Group’s extensive vehicle line-up includes models such as ambulances, fire trucks, terminal trucks, RV’s and much more. Our 6,500+ employees continuously demonstrate their commitment to building innovative and reliable vehicles that our customers can depend on whether for a family trip across the U.S. or when responding to an emergency. What a day in the life of a Plumber at REV looks like:

  • Perform duties to rebuild and install any range of pumping andassociated piping systems.
  • Cutting and threading pipes using pipe cutters and pipe threading machine
  • Bend pipes to the required angle by using a pipe bending machine or by bending by hand
  • Join pipes by using screws, bolts, fittings, solder, plastic solvent, and caulk joints
  • Assemble and install valves, pipe fittings, and pipes
  • Fill pipe systems with water or air and read pressure gauges to check for system leaks
  • Utilize crimpers and wire cutters to perform some electrical assembly and connections
